Latest Patents

Koester's latest patents include a "System and method for determining linear density of carbon fiber" and a "System and method for determining tow parameters." The first patent outlines a method for determining the linear density of a carbon fiber tow by utilizing a pulse of air directed toward the tow. This method involves measuring air pressure and displacement to calculate the linear density accurately. The second patent describes a system that employs two laser profilometers to assess various characteristics of a carbon fiber tow, such as tow width, fuzz, thickness, and angle, providing valuable data for material analysis.
